Starzplay strikes Espresso deal to stock streamer’s new documentary strand

Big Sonia

Middle East-based streamer Starzplay has picked up 100 titles from Espresso Media International for its service in Pakistan, which has recently launched a new documentary section.

The shows encompass a range of topics and genres, from crime and environmental stories to sports and social issues docs, and total 150 hours in total.

Programming included ranges from Big Sonia, which explores life and liberation at Auschwitz and Bergen-Belsen, to Paul Rudd-exec produced My Beautiful Stutter and Eating Up Easter, a character-led documentary exploring how the environment of Rapa Nui (Easter Island) is suffering due to tourism and globalisation.

The package also includes 21 hours of true crime content, 31 hours of educational documentaries, and 23 hours from Espresso’s science and space catalogue.

“We couldn’t be prouder that Starzplay has chosen Espresso’s catalogue from which to launch their documentary offering, with 100 titles curated to span multiple genres of our content and birth their factual state, especially given their popularity as Pakistan’s most rapidly growing streaming service,” said Jess Reilly, head of sales & acquisitions at Espresso.
